Majora's Mask 3DS XL sold out in 15 minutes on GameStop's site, stores too [update]

Nintendo's The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ask-themed New Nintendo 3DS XL sold out on GameStop's website in 15 minutes, a store spokesperson told Polygon this morning.

"Online, the [Majora's] Mask bundle sold out within 15 minutes," an official said. "However, customers can still order one by visiting any of our stores. This order will have to be paid in-full at a store, and can be shipped to the customers home, rather than having to go to the store for pick-up."

Both the special 3DS XL and the remake of Majora's Mask arrive on Feb. 13. The handheld costs $199.99, the same as the standard models of the New 3DS XL, and does not come with Majora's Mask 3D.

Update: The 3DS XL is now sold out at GameStop stores as well, a rep tells Polygon.
